#import "ZXMathUtils.h"
@implementation ZXMathUtils
+ (int)round:(float)d {
  return (int) (d + (d < 0.0f ? -0.5f : 0.5f));
}
+ (float)distance:(float)aX aY:(float)aY bX:(float)bX bY:(float)bY {
  float xDiff = aX - bX;
  float yDiff = aY - bY;
  return sqrtf(xDiff * xDiff + yDiff * yDiff);
}
+ (float)distanceInt:(int)aX aY:(int)aY bX:(int)bX bY:(int)bY {
  int xDiff = aX - bX;
  int yDiff = aY - bY;
  return sqrtf(xDiff * xDiff + yDiff * yDiff);
}
@end
